Even presidential candidates enjoy trick-or-treating.
Republican presidential candidate Gov Mike Huckabee of Arkansas stopped at the “trunk-or-treat” at Gospel Open Bible Church on Halloween. It was a low key campaign stop between a pair of speaking engagements in Des Moines that afternoon and a pheasant hunt in Akron the next day with Rep Steve King. Huckabee shook hands and talked with people, and he grabbed a bit of Halloween candy, too.

Huckabee had started the day at a pheasant hunt/Grassley for Senate reception at Doc’s Hunt Club in Adel. Regardless of how the rest of the campaign goes for Huckabee, he can claim a hunting success. He bagged a pheasant on opening day and even has a video on his cellular phone to prove it.
